Dominion Energy is issuing supplemental merger disclosures amid shareholder lawsuits tied to its deal with NextEra Energy.
NextEra Energy agreed to acquire Dominion Energy via a two-step merger structure, leaving Dominion as an indirect wholly owned subsidiary.
A shareholder vote is scheduled for Sept. 3, 2026, following a definitive proxy filing on July 28, 2026.
Several shareholder demand letters were received. Two New York state-court suits allege proxy disclosure deficiencies, seeking injunctive relief and damages.
Dominion is issuing voluntary supplemental proxy disclosures to reduce the risk of delays, while disputing the claims and denying wrongdoing.
